I loaded up the new NYGM mod and am on patrol....have left port, no damage ect new crew..... aircraft is spoted and I dive to periscope depth.....a few minutes later im at 2 knots and NOT silent running, when I begin to sink I order a return to periscope depth but I continue to sink....I order flank speed and a return to periscope depth but continue to sink.... i blow ballast and order periscope depth which works for a few minutes until I again begin to sink.
ANy ideas what give with this.....it make NYGM completely unplayable for me because I can neve stay at periscope depth for long, even while moving.

Did you hit "C" to order a (crash) dive when the plane was spotted, and then order periscope depth? If so, sounds like the Crash Dive Blues - a known bug. If you order a crash dive by hitting "C" you are ordering the boat to go to a preset depth (stock default is 70m) as quickly as possible. Ordering periscope depth or any other depth before the crash dive is completed can result in the boat continuing to sink out of control.
